The lierce gale prevailing blew the ilames towards Uie interior. The outbreak spread rapidly, and took over two hours to suppress. it is impossible at present lo estimate the damage, but the extent is minimised because a portion of the premisrs ' burned were recently vacated with a. view to early rebuilding operations. The telegraph service was maintained as long as possible, but at about 111 o clock work had to be suspended, (he smoke ami heat driving the operators from the premises. Work wan resumed a nuarter of an hour before midnight.
